FreeBSD Tips: Difference between revisions

no edit summary
No edit summary
No edit summary
 
(17 intermediate revisions by the same user not shown)
Line 1: Line 1:
*ethernetのmedia typeを明示的に設定
何故だか flow control が off になっていたので調べた
https://gihyo.jp/admin/clip/01/fdt/201104/08
http://www.jp.freebsd.org/QandA/HTML/2460.html
*ntpdで警告
<syntaxhighlight lang="text" enclose="div">
leapsecond file ('/var/db/ntpd.leap-seconds.list'): expired 19 days ago
</syntaxhighlight>
<syntaxhighlight lang="bash" enclose="div">
service ntpd fetch
fetch: https://www.ietf.org/timezones/data/leap-seconds.list: Not Found
</syntaxhighlight>
あらら...
/etc/rc.conf に
<syntaxhighlight lang="text" enclose="div">
ntp_leapfile_sources="https://data.iana.org/time-zones/data/leap-seconds.list"
</syntaxhighlight>
追加して、オッケー
*FreeBSD リハビリwメモ
やってみたらやっぱりそうだったw
<syntaxhighlight lang="bash" enclose="div">
protect -dip 1
</syntaxhighlight>
*FreeBSD リハビリwメモ
FreeBSD-EN-23:19.pkgbase
をソースからやると make packages でこける。KERNCONF=foo を指定している場合は、make packages KERNCONF=foo
あと ports からいれた モジュールはこけるので、make.conf から PORTS_MODULES を外しておく。
あぁそうか素カーネルでないと意味ないな。とりあえず作っておくか...
*MacBook6,1 (13-Inch, Late 2009) unibody polycarbonate white 再生計画 その8
14.0-p1 が安定して稼働してるので、このハードウェアにあった設定を見直していたら、以前放置していた iSight がサックリ稼働した。
<syntaxhighlight lang="bash" enclose="div">
portmaster multimedia/libuvc multimedia/webcamd
</syntaxhighlight>
<syntaxhighlight lang="conf" enclose="div">
webcamd_enable="YES"
webcamd_0_flags="-d ugen1.2"
</syntaxhighlight>
後は、/dev/video0 /dev/usb/1.2.* 等のパーミッションを devfs.conf でごにょごにょ か operator webcamd の group に所属。
よい機会なので Autoloading module は loader.conf で明示的に _load="YES" にした。
*FreeBSD リハビリwメモ
*FreeBSD リハビリwメモ
FreeBSD 14.0 が出たので 13.2-p5 から、古式ゆかしくソースから upgrade した。いろいろハマり所があったのでメモ。
FreeBSD 14.0 が出たので 13.2-p5 から、古式ゆかしくソースから upgrade した。いろいろハマり所があったのでメモ。
Line 72: Line 127:


tp-link TL-WN725N (Realtek RTL8188EU) が届いて、サックリ安定して動きました!!!! (if_rtwn_usb_load="YES"  rtwn-rtl8188eufw_load="YES")
tp-link TL-WN725N (Realtek RTL8188EU) が届いて、サックリ安定して動きました!!!! (if_rtwn_usb_load="YES"  rtwn-rtl8188eufw_load="YES")
(country=JP してるのだが、変わってない希ガス)
(country=JP してるのだが、変わってない希ガス)(ports の security/wpa_supplicant 使えば JP を認識した。これいろいろヤバいかもね。)


最低限のカスタマイズ .shrc
最低限のカスタマイズ .shrc
Line 79: Line 134:
set -E
set -E
</syntaxhighlight>
</syntaxhighlight>
X11関連の設定も少し挙動が変わってた。fcitx が自動で起動しないので、~/.config/autostart/fcitx.desktop を作って Exec=/usr/local/bin/fcitx -r -d してオッケー


14.0 関連のリンク Errata 系
14.0 関連のリンク Errata 系